    Hi shlumaan_1,

    > I cleaned the fans today
    How did you do that? Did you follow the instructions?
    How to clean a Toshiba laptop cooling system?

    There are different reasons for activity high fan and dust that blocks the fan, the thermal paste should be renewed, etc..

    Fact is that the fan will be controlled automatically to protect the equipment from overheating. What you can do is chancing the cooling method in Windows power management. I put t know what operating system you use but on Vista and Windows 7, open the power management options, change the parameters of the plan, cooling method. You can change between maximum performance and battery optimized. I would recommend setting the optimised battery.

    Also, check the BIOS version. If you have an older version, probably thermal management has been changed with a new version of the BIOS. Update the BIOS that you find on the official website of Toshiba.

    Finally, and especially if your laptop probably has a few years, that the thermal compound must be renewed. This is why I would contact an authorized service provider that will apply the correct thermal grease and also the laptop must be disassembled. Not so easy

    Hello

    You said that the fans run at 70%
    This would mean that the cooling modules run with maximum performance, if the temperature remains at the lower level. and that means that the cooling system control module working properly.

    Also you talk about the temperature of the CPU. But there are additional devices such as GPU and HDD that creates the heat dissipation.
    This means that the internal temperature would be different from the temperature of the CPU... possiby is higher...
    That could be one of the reasons why the cooling modules don't stop and run with lower performance.

    However, you should check if your BIOS is up to date.
    If the most recent version was released then it s recommended to update the BIOS.
